Classic Matcha Latte

Matcha Latte

A smooth and creamy matcha latte made with Oatside milk, perfect for everyday matcha cravings.

Ingredients

  • 200 ml Oatside Milk
  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 1–1½ tbsp Condensed Milk
  • Ice cubes

Procedure

  1. Pour Oatside milk into a glass.
  2. In a separate cup, dissolve matcha powder with a small amount of water.
  3. Whisk until smooth.
  4. Add condensed milk and mix well.
  5. Add ice into the milk.
  6. Pour the matcha mixture on top.
  7. Serve and enjoy.

Milo Matcha Latte

Milo Matcha Latte

A sweet and creamy matcha drink with Milo that gives a fun chocolatey twist.

Ingredients

  • 1 sachet Milo
  • 200 ml Oatside Milk
  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 1–1½ tbsp Condensed Milk
  • Ice cubes

Procedure

  1. Mix Milo with Oatside milk in a glass.
  2. In a separate cup, dissolve matcha powder with water.
  3. Whisk until smooth.
  4. Add condensed milk and mix well.
  5. Add ice into the Milo milk.
  6. Pour the matcha mixture on top.
  7. Serve chilled.

Brown Sugar Matcha

Brownsugar Matcha Latte

A soft and creamy matcha drink with sweet brown sugar syrup and beautiful layers.

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p Brown Sugar
  • 200 ml Oatside Milk
  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 1 tbsp Condensed Milk
  • Ice cubes

Procedure

  1. Mix sugar with a small amount of water.
  2. Microwave for 30 seconds until it becomes syrup.
  3. Pour syrup into a glass.
  4. Add Oatside milk.
  5. Prepare matcha separately and mix with condensed milk.
  6. Add ice.
  7. Pour matcha mixture on top.

Dirty Matcha

Dirty Matcha

A bold matcha drink topped with foamy coffee for a unique café-style twist.

Ingredients

  • 1 tsp Instant Coffee
  • 200 ml Oatside Milk
  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 2 tbsp Condensed Milk
  • Ice cubes

Procedure

  1. Pour Oatside milk into a glass.
  2. Prepare matcha in a separate cup and mix with condensed milk.
  3. Add ice into the milk.
  4. Pour the matcha mixture on top.
  5. Dissolve coffee with a small amount of water.
  6. Froth until slightly foamy.
  7. Pour the coffee foam on top.
  8. Serve immediately.

Seasalt Matcha

Seasalt Matcha

A creamy iced matcha drink topped with a soft seasalt cream layer for a rich and balanced taste.

Ingredients

  • 200 ml Oatside Milk
  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 1 tbsp Condensed Milk
  • 2 tbsp All-Purpose Cream
  • Pinch of Salt
  • ½ tsp Sugar
  • Ice cubes

Procedure

  1. Mix cream, salt, and sugar until foamy.
  2. Prepare matcha separately.
  3. Add Oatside milk and ice into a glass.
  4. Pour matcha mixture on top.
  5. Add the cream mixture as topping.
  6. Serve immediately.

Matcha Pastillas

Matcha Pastillas

A sweet bite-sized matcha treat that is simple, soft, and easy to prepare.

Ingredients

  • 4 tbsp Bear Brand Milk Powder
  • 2 tbs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 3 tbsp Condensed Milk
  • White Sugar (for coating)

Procedure

  1. Mix milk powder and matcha powder in a bowl.
  2. Add condensed milk and mix until it forms a soft dough.
  3. Grease your hands lightly with oil.
  4. Scoop and roll the mixture into small balls or logs.
  5. Coat each piece with sugar.
  6. Refrigerate for at least 3 hours.
  7. Serve chilled.

Soft Matcha Truffles

Matcha Truffles

A soft and rich matcha dessert with a smooth texture and elegant flavor.

Ingredients

  • 2 bars Goya White Chocolate
  • 2 tbsp Milk
  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 1 tbsp Milk Powder

Procedure

  1. Melt the white chocolate using microwave or double boiler.
  2. Add matcha powder and mix well.
  3. Add milk and mix until smooth.
  4. Pour the mixture into a mold or container.
  5. In a separate bowl, mix milk powder and matcha for topping.
  6. Sprinkle the topping on the chocolate mixture.
  7. Refrigerate for 10–12 hours until firm.
  8. Cut or shape and serve chilled.

Matcha Cheese Toast

Matcha Cheese Toast

A simple but satisfying snack with cheesy and matcha flavors in one bite.

Ingredients

  • 2 slices Bread
  • Mozzarella Cheese
  • 2 tbsp Butter
  • 1 cup All-purpose Flour
  • 1 small Egg
  • Splash of Milk
  • ½ t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H

Procedure

  1. In a bowl, mix butter, flour, egg, milk, and matcha powder until smooth.
  2. Slice the bread into 2–4 pieces.
  3. Place mozzarella cheese between two slices of bread.
  4. Dip or coat the sandwich with the matcha mixture.
  5. Microwave for about 1 minute or until cooked.
  6. Serve warm and enjoy.

Matcha Ice Candy

Matcha Ice Candy

A cold and creamy frozen matcha dessert that is perfect for hot days.

Ingredients

  • 1 tsp Matcha Powder of LittleRetailPH
  • 2 tbsp Hot Water
  • 1 cup Milk
  • 2–3 tbsp Condensed Milk
  • Ice candy plastic
  • Rubber bands

Procedure

  1. In a cup, dissolve matcha powder with hot water.
  2. Whisk until smooth and no lumps.
  3. Add milk and condensed milk, then mix well.
  4. Taste and adjust sweetness if needed.
  5. Pour the mixture into ice candy plastic using a funnel.
  6. Tie each plastic securely with rubber bands.
  7. Freeze for at least 6–8 hours or until solid.
  8. Serve cold and enjoy.
